Poppy Pym and the Double Jinx
Laura Wood
The second book in the prize winning mystery series. It’s Halloween at Saint Smithen’s. When the Brimwell town hall burns down, the amateur production of Macbeth is moved to the school and it’s all hands on deck. But when the play is struck by a series of mysterious attacks, it’s up to Poppy, her friends and her circus family to save the play and unmask the culprit. Perfect for younger fans of A Murder Most Unladylike and older Enid Blyton stories The first book was the winner of the Montegrappa Scholastic New Children’s writing Prize (2015), chosen from almost 1,000 entries Exciting, funny and adventurous, Poppy Pym blends a classic boarding school story with a quirky circus family and a thrilling smuggling mystery
